From: Gerolf Hoflehner Date: Wed, 10 Sep 2014 20:31:57 +0000 (+0000) Subject: [AArch64] Revert r216141 for cyclone X-Git-Url: http://demsky.eecs.uci.edu/git/?a=commitdiff_plain;h=e7648ae68d4341215b80e50edd89b4458cba1d26;p=oota-llvm.git [AArch64] Revert r216141 for cyclone The increase of the interleave factor to 4 has side-effects like performance losses eg. due to reminder loops being executed more frequently and may increase code size. It requires more analysis and careful heuristic tuning. Expect double digit gains in small benchmarks like lowercase.c and losses in puzzle.c. git-svn-id: https://llvm.org/svn/llvm-project/llvm/trunk@217540 91177308-0d34-0410-b5e6-96231b3b80d8 --- diff --git a/lib/Target/AArch64/AArch64TargetTransformInfo.cpp b/lib/Target/AArch64/AArch64TargetTransformInfo.cpp index d2438d34ccf..abae09ba740 100644 --- a/lib/Target/AArch64/AArch64TargetTransformInfo.cpp +++ b/lib/Target/AArch64/AArch64TargetTransformInfo.cpp @@ -517,7 +517,7 @@ unsigned AArch64TTI::getCostOfKeepingLiveOverCall(ArrayRef Tys) const { } unsigned AArch64TTI::getMaxInterleaveFactor() const { - if (ST->isCortexA57() || ST->isCyclone()) + if (ST->isCortexA57()) return 4; return 2; }
